Return on Investment Analysis

When analyzing investment opportunities, the return on investment (ROI) in Jumeirah Village Circle stands out due to several factors. First and foremost, the villas in JVC provide competitive pricing compared to other luxury districts in Dubai. For example, a villa that might cost several millions in the Palm Jumeirah can be found here at a significantly lower price, yet without sacrificing quality. This price difference creates a fertile ground for potential appreciation in value.

Moreover, the demand for renting properties has steadily been increasing. Many expatriates are drawn to JVC for its family-oriented atmosphere and excellent facilities. The average rental yield in JVC frequently ranges between 6% to 8%, a figure that speaks volumes about the area’s attractiveness to tenants. Such numbers show that not only are investors likely to see their initial capital grow, but they can also generate a steady income stream through rental agreements.

Legal Framework

The legal framework surrounding property ownership in Dubai is characterized by clear, structured guidelines that govern ownership rights and responsibilities. One key aspect to understand is the distinction between freehold and leasehold property. In areas categorized as freehold, international buyers can fully own the properties, granting them a significant level of control and permanence. Meanwhile, leasehold properties allow for ownership rights over a defined lease term, generally extending up to 99 years.

Purchase agreements are governed by the Dubai Land Department (DLD) and must be registered to be legally enforceable. This registration process is crucial as it protects ownership rights against potential disputes or claims by third parties. Aspects such as property valuation, transfer fees, and mandatory disclosures play significant roles in these transactions.

It's worth noting that the RERA (Real Estate Regulatory Agency) oversees and regulates the real estate sector, ensuring adherence to transparency and consumer protection standards. Understanding the roles of these legal entities and the required documentation can greatly aid in easing the overall buying process.

Visa Considerations

Investing in property in Dubai, particularly in areas like JVC, carries certain visa advantages which can be very attractive to expatriates. Individuals purchasing property with a value of AED 2 million or more may qualify for a residence visa, facilitating a more permanent presence in the UAE. This not only grants the right to reside in Dubai but can also pave the way for family sponsorship.

Furthermore, the visa application process is streamlined for property buyers, often allowing for a faster turnaround time compared to other routes. Additional benefits include potential access to various services and benefits reserved for UAE residents, such as healthcare and education.

However, it’s crucial for buyers to be aware of the conditions tied to these visas. For instance, the residence visa is typically subject to renewal every few years, depending on property ownership status.

Valuation Techniques for Luxury Homes

Understanding the valuation techniques for luxury homes in Jumeirah Village Circle (JVC) is not merely an exercise in real estate mathematics; it is a crucial aspect of navigating this opulent market. The method by which a property is valued can significantly influence buyer decisions, investment potentials, and market trends, making it essential for both investors and owners to grasp the nuances of luxury home valuation.

When considering a luxury villa, several key elements come into play, from the villa's location and architectural design to amenities and market demand. These factors collectively shape the perception of worth in a highly competitive environment like JVC. For instance, proximity to community facilities or scenic surroundings can only enhance the appeal and, thus, the valuation of a luxury home.

Comparative Market Analysis

One of the primary methods for valuing luxury villas is the Comparative Market Analysis (CMA). This technique involves examining the sale prices of similar properties within the same vicinity that have sold recently. By comparing features such as square footage, number of rooms, and additional luxuries like pools or gardens, real estate professionals can form a clearer picture of what a particular villa might command on the market.

Several insights can be derived from a thorough CMA:

  • Price Trends: Identifying whether the market is appreciating or depreciating can guide pricing strategies for sellers and buyers alike.
  • Market Positioning: Understanding relative positioning helps in setting competitive listings, beneficial for those looking to either purchase or sell.
  • Feature Importance: Discovering which features are most desired in similar homes can aid sellers in enhancing their property’s marketability.

The effectiveness of a CMA lies in its specificity. In places like JVC, luxury villas often have unique attributes that need careful consideration before reaching a value conclusion.

Appraisal Methods

Interior design of a villa showcasing luxurious furnishings and modern decor
Interior design of a villa showcasing luxurious furnishings and modern decor

Aside from CMA, there are other more formal appraisal methods to evaluate luxury homes. These methods consider both subjective and objective factors to determine a property’s worth. The most common techniques include:

  1. Cost Approach: This method calculates what it would cost to rebuild the property from scratch, considering factors like land value, construction materials, and labor costs. Though more useful for unique properties where comparable sales aren’t available, it gives a solid baseline for understanding value.

Income Approach: Particularly relevant for investment properties, this technique looks at the potential income the property could generate, estimating value based on future cash flows as well as market conditions. Understanding rental demand in JVC can significantly influence how much buyers are willing to spend.

Local Traditions

Local traditions in Dubai often reflect a rich tapestry of history and customs, impacting the design and functionality of villas in Jumeirah Village Circle. This encompasses everything from architectural styles to interior layouts that cater to family gatherings, an important aspect of Emirati culture. Homes often feature majlis areas, which are formal spaces designed for receiving guests, demonstrating hospitality— a core value.

Moreover, the cultural appreciation for outdoor living can be seen in properties that incorporate landscaped gardens and spacious balconies, allowing for gatherings during festivals and special occasions. This connection to local traditions resonates with potential buyers and adds an intangible value to properties, suggesting it’s not merely a house, but a home within a community that respects its roots.
